A birth certificate “proves” nothing at all, especially with so much widespread birth certificate fraud, identity theft, and near complete absence of law enforcement. A birth certificate is nothing more than a document used to establish a rebuttable presumption of the informaton presented on the certificate, but the information can be challenged and impeached in administrative proceedings and/or hearings in a court of law. Like a driver’s license and other forms of identification, it can be and sometimes is revoked, invalidated, or amended. Likewise, claims of U.S. citizenship are revoked or invalidated due to identity and eligibility fraud.
